Pre-requisite: 1. Treble Clef Basics2. Treble Clef AccidentalsNotes for The Clarinet The clarinet is a treble clef instrument. The clarinet plays a wide variety of high and low notes. To begin, learn and memorize the first six notes on the instrument. The first 6 notes on the clarinet are: A - G - F - E - D - C. You will have 4 notes in the staff, 1 below the first line, and 1 on the first ledger line below the D. Exercise: Practice the First 6 Notes Click on the blue dot and name the note.
